Amsoil during track season; whatever synthetic is on sale during the off-season. Filters vary - ACDelco is on it now, but I bought a Bosch Premium at the same time I bought the ACDelco, and I've used Mobil1 and K&N filters in the past. I use filters listed for the Northstar, as they're bigger (taller) than the filters listed for the LS6.

CEL came on during my drive home from work yesterday. I stopped by the parts store and they reviewed the codes.
1. P0102,Mass Airflow (MAF) Circuit Low Voltage Input
I'll start by cleaning the MAF and checking the connector/wiring

2. P0455, System Gross Leak Evaporative Emission
I've replaced the gas cap twice since I've owned the car. Last time was when I was getting the city emissions inspection done in August, less than a year ago. I regularly get a check gas cap message on my DIC, but I think it's more related to the filler hose since I moved it when attempting to install upper control arms without fully lowering the rear cradle (unsuccessful). I supposed I could also stop by an emissions place and throw the guy $5 for checking my cap.

3. U0107, Lost Communication with Throttle Actuator Control (TAC) Module
I'm wondering if this is also a grounding issue. I found a video on the tube, but his symptoms were shutting off completely. I have no symptoms other than the CEL.

Made myself a bumper brace. It's not as pretty as the Paragon bumper brace, but it works! I didn't bother bending the middle tabs down like they did, I just set the bumper tabs right on it. I did bent up tabs on both ends to support the sides like they did though. I can't believe how much gap it takes out under the hood and no more flop. It's really solid now. Anyway, took me about 2 hours. Made a template with cardboard and then cut it out of some .060 aluminum. I trimmed the 2 middle clips so they would go through the top instead of the bottom and then threw a little black paint on it when I was done and you don't even see it with the grill in.

Also if any body needs new clips, I got these off eBay. They are just a hair shorter than the stock clips and the lock up really well. There is no rattle or anything with these.
